The Journey

1

Ramsay House

Begin your exploration at the Ramsay House, the former home of William Ramsay, a Scottish merchant and a key founder of Alexandria. Discover the origins of this historic city while learning about Ramsay's close friendship with George Washington. Keep an eye out for a unique hidden gem right in front of the house. It's hiding in plain sight! This is where the story of Alexandria begins.

2

Site of Early Revolutionary Activity

Uncover the surprising origins of the American Revolution. Twenty years before the war officially began, pivotal events unfolded in Alexandria, setting the stage for the colonies' declaration of independence. Learn about the early seeds of revolution and the individuals who dared to challenge British rule right where it all began.

3

Gadsby's Tavern

Stand outside the historic Gadsby's Tavern, a favorite haunt of early American presidents. Hear stories of Washington, Jefferson, and Adams as you learn about the tavern's central role in the social and political life of the era. Don't miss the chance to view the famous ice well, a marvel of early refrigeration and a testament to Gadsby's ingenuity.

4

Spite House

Marvel at the architectural curiosity known as the Spite House, a narrow dwelling with a story as intriguing as its design. Hear the tale of sibling rivalry and petty grievances that led to its construction. Capture memorable photos of this unique landmark, a testament to human ingenuity and the power of spite.

5

Christ Church

Visit Christ Church, where George Washington worshipped. Sit in his very own pew and experience a tangible connection to the nation's first president. Admire the church's stunning architecture and soak in the atmosphere of reverence that has permeated these hallowed halls for centuries. Feel the echoes of history as you reflect on Washington's spiritual life.

6

Prince Street and the Athenaeum

Stroll down Prince Street, passing by the Athenaeum, a stunning example of Greek Revival architecture. Immerse yourself in the beauty of the 200 block of Prince Street, lined with meticulously preserved 18th-century homes, each with its own captivating story. Discover architectural gems and glimpses into the lives of Alexandria's early residents.

7

Captain's Row

Conclude your tour on Captain's Row, one of Alexandria's most picturesque cobblestone streets. Learn about the street's seafaring history, its connection to Alexandria's largest fire, and why it's named 'Captain's Row'. Capture final photos amidst the charming ambiance.
